Abstract
The fire-fighting spraying head with anti-collision of the utility model, in actual use, when a fire, glass marble is by thermal fracture, the upper channel that flow passes through pipelined channel, flow encounters block section to flowing down, since glass marble is by thermal fracture, the inclined-plane of switch is blocked by the defluent pressure of flow, so that inclined-plane is generated the component drawn back and is pushed closure part and pass through the section that is slidably matched by block section drives dip section to slide backward, switch is blocked no longer to block pipelined channel, water flows through upper channel and is directly impacted on splash box by lower channel, flow is sprayed around by splash box, until last fire extinguishes.Compared with prior art, the fire-fighting spraying head with anti-collision of the utility model, glass marble level is hidden in port, it is not easily susceptible to the collision for the object that collision is especially swung laterally and damages, it economizes on resources, and blocks switch and do not fall out loss, convenient for repeatedly utilizing, cost is relatively low, highly practical.

Technical field
The utility model is related to fire-fighting equipment fields, and in particular to a kind of fire-fighting spraying head with anti-collision.
Background technology
In fire-fighting automatic fire extinguishing system, applicator is responsible for monitoring as one of people's lives and properties patron saint
Fire behavior and implement the two big missions that fight a fire, be mainly used in light, middle hazard class place, commercial place, as bank, hotel,
Shopping center etc..Each applicator has specific protection zone, when a fire, the splash box that water passes through applicator
Spill and put out a fire, fire water is uniformly spilt by applicator, and control is played to the intensity of a fire in the region.The structure of applicator
As Chinese utility model patent CN201420453835.8 discloses a kind of novel glass ball sprinkler tip, including supporting rack, glass
Ball and splash box;The splash box is fixed on the top of supporting rack, and the top of support frame as described above is equipped with the fixation of fixed glass marble
The lower part of device, support frame as described above is equipped with pipe fitting, and the water outlet of the pipe fitting is equipped with seal receptacle, and the glass marble is set to
Between fixing device and seal receptacle;It is characterized in that:Support frame as described above is symmetrical structure, two, support frame as described above top
Opposite medial surface is straight inclined-plane, and the angle between two medial surfaces is 80-100 degree.The cross section on support frame as described above top
For the wedge shape gradually tapered up inwardly from outside.Angle between two opposite medial surfaces on support frame as described above top is 90
Degree.Outer surface of the splash box far from supporting rack is horizontal plane.The top of the splash box and supporting rack rivets, the splashing
The caulking part of disk is equipped with multiple teeth.The fixing device is trip bolt.The utility model and other applicators in the market
Structure is substantially similar, and when in use, applicator is mounted on feed pipe, can be by 80~100% distributings of total Water
Ground sprays to ground, but such applicator is in use, fire-fighting effect cannot effectively play, and glass marble be easy by
The collision for colliding the object especially swung laterally, causes false triggering to be sprayed water, and water resource is caused while damaging fire-fighting equipment
Waste, practicability are to be improved.
